The present petition is filed by the petitioners, under Section 528 of the Bharatiya Nagarik Suraksha Sanhita, 2023, seeking to quash the FIR bearing No. 460/2022 dated 29.05.2022 for offences punishable under Sections 498A/406/34 of the Indian Penal Code, Signature Not Verified Digitally Signed CRL.M.C. 4599/2025 Page 1 of 5 By:RASHIM KAPOOR Signing Date:16.07.2025 18:55:12 1860 at Police Station Khyala, and all consequential proceedings emanating therefrom. 4. The learned counsel for the petitioners submits that the petitioner no. 1 I the husband of respondent no. 2 their marriage was solemnized on 28.04.2019, in accordance with the Hindu rites and customs at Delhi. A female child, namely, Lyra Arora was born out of the said wedlock. He submits that due to the irreconcilable and temperamental differences, the marriage of the petitioner no.1 and the respondent no. 2 has suffered an irretrievable breakdown and the parties have been living separately since 01.03.2021. 5.
